There are 32 power plants within 50 miles of Trenton, Florida (ZIP 32693), with a combined 5,448 MW of nameplate capacity. Solar is the most common fuel type in this area with 22 of the 32 nearby plants. The closest plant is Trenton at 0.6 miles.
Nameplate capacity is the maximum output a plant can produce under ideal conditions — actual generation depends on fuel availability, demand, and maintenance schedules. Capacity factor (shown on individual plant pages) measures how much of that theoretical maximum a plant actually delivers over a year. Nuclear plants typically run above 90%; solar and wind range from 20–45% depending on location and weather.
